Arvada leads in crime level (7.8 vs 24.8). Arvada leads in median household income ($106,014 vs $81,500). Arvada leads in average commute (26.9 min vs 30.8 min).
Metric-by-Metric Breakdown
| Metric | Arvada, CO | Santa Fe Springs, CA |
|---|---|---|
| WhereAtHome Score | 66.8 (#1495) | 55 (#1960) |
| Population | 121,414 | 20,174 |
| Typical Home Value (ZHVI) | $605,230 | $784,501 |
| Median Household Income | $106,014 | $81,500 |
| Average Commute | 26.9 min | 30.8 min |
| Walk Score | 35 | N/A |
| Crime Level | 7.8 | 24.8 |
| School Rating | N/A | N/A |
| Cost of Living Index | 138 | 151 |
| Political lean County 2024 presidential margin — context only, not scored | D+19.5 | D+32.9 |
